Donald Trump was speaking as he met French President Emmanuel Macron on the third anniversary of Russia’s invasion of Ukraine ...
The Taliban will “endeavour” to release a British couple detained in Afghanistan “as soon as possible”, the BBC has reported. Peter Reynolds, 79, and his wife Barbie, 75, were arrested as they ...